Fig. 6. Overexpression of Shh in utero leads to expansion of CP and SVZ/VZ.
pCIG-Shh expression vector was electroporated into the dorsal pallium in utero
at E12.5. At E18.5, EGFP was detected mostly in CP on the electroporated side
(A). Note that the dorsal pallium was expanded in a planar direction on
the electroporated side (brackets in B). Ki67-positive proliferating
cells in SVZ/VZ were greatly increased so that SVZ/VZ was almost twice the
thickness as on the control side (bracket in C,C'). In
situ hybridization on coronal sections of E18.5 dorsal pallium with
Wnt7b (D,D') and Tbr1 probes
(E,E'). On the electroporated side, the non-expression
regions in SVZ/VZ were expanded compared with the control side (bracket in
D-E'). TBR2-positive progenitors were greatly increased in the SVZ on
the electroporated side (F,F') and their distribution was
disturbed (arrows in F'). Scale bar: 100 µm in B; 50 µm in
C-F'.
